SAR Helicopter in the hangar, on the Oil-rig Statfjord B.

(regulation in Norway says that an oil-rig operator, must be kapable to rescue a person up from the water, within 500 meters of the Oil-rig, rest shall be done by government controlled rescue team, but oil-rig operators in Norway, are sharing the cost of having two SAR helicopter out on the oil-rig (in an hangar) and one on land. And thus can provide from A to Z rescue. One of the reason for this, is because oil-rig operators in Norway want an helicopter to have an 150+- mile range with 20 persons onboard... when rescuing people.... the Government helicopters have only 59 mile range with 20 persons onboard.... and it is 110 miles to the closest oil-rig...)
